Well, I got my hole dug in the basement....man was it pure B$ch. I literally had to dig a little, then pale the water out. But I got about 24" by 30" pit dug, and a 18"x 24" sump basin installed. Pump is in, with a temp. discharge hose(ran out of time on the permanent one, should have it finished in a day or two). At 5ft head, this thing is runnin' for about 10 seconds every 5 minutes. At 10ft head it's rated for over 1600 gallons a hour. The way I figure, this thing is pumpin' at least 50 gallons an hour...and it's been dry here for a week, I plowed yesterday and the ground was perfect. Wonder how long the pump will last if it keeps this up???
